Noun
(1) a large quantity of written matter,a quantity of paper,480 or 500 sheets,one ream equals 20quires,heap
(2) a large quantity of written matter
(3) a quantity of paper
(4) 480 or 500 sheets
(5) one ream equals 20quires
(6) heap
Verb
(1) squeeze the juice out (of a fruit
(2) remove by making a hole or by boring
(3) enlarge with a reamer
(4) squeeze the juice out (of a fruit) with a reamer
(5) remove by making a hole with a reamer
